Just over an hour from San Diego, Julian sits at an elevation of 4,226 feet and offers a charming mountain escape, with a rich gold rush history, delicious apple pies, and stunning scenery. Take a stroll down Julian's historic Main Street on this self-guided audio tour as the echoes of mining pioneers mingle with the sweet smell of apple pies. You'll get a bird's-eye view of town from atop the cemetery hill as you hear stories about the lives of some of Julian's early residents. You'll also discover how this once bustling mining town transitioned to the charming mountain escape that it is today.
